Upanishads · Chāndogya 2,9.3
Devanāgarī

अथ यत् प्रथमोदिते सः प्रस्तावः तत् अस्य मनुष्याः अन्वायत्ताः तस्मात् ते प्रस्तुतिकामाः प्रशंसाकामाः प्रस्तावभाजिनः हि एतस्य साम्नः

Transliteration (IAST)

atha yat prathamodite saḥ prastāvaḥ tat asya manuṣyāḥ anvāyattāḥ tasmāt te prastutikāmāḥ praśaṃsākāmāḥ prastāvabhājinaḥ hi etasya sāmnaḥ

Translation

Now what is at the first rising — that is the prastāva; with it men are bound up; therefore they crave to be extolled and praised — for they have a share in the prastāva of this sāman.
